[[Image(ImprovingBoostDocs:ibdp.png,nolink)]] * [ImprovingBoostDocs Improving Boost Docs] * [ImprovingBoostDocs About this project] * [BoostDocsRepository Boost docs repository] * [UnifiedLookAndFeelProject Unified look and feel project] * [HelpingBoostAuthors Helping Boost authors] * [GlueDocsProject Glue docs project] * [StandardCppLibraryDocumentation Standard C++ Library docs] * [DocumentationBestPractices Documentation best practices] * [DocumentationTools Documentation tools] * [ImprovingBoostDocsSubprojects Subprojects] * [BoostDocTest Boost.DocTest ] * [BoostHtmlStylesheet Boost HTML stylesheet] * [BoostKateSupport Boost Kate support] * [BoostPdfStylesheet Boost PDF stylesheet] * [BoostSpecificWikiMacros Boost specific WikiMacros] * [BoostTracStylesheet Boost Trac stylesheet] * [BoostscriptProject Boostscript] * '''[GoogleSearchBoxProject Google Search Box project]''' * [HtmlToDockbookProject HTML to docbook] * [QuickbookWikiProcessor Quickbook WikiProcessor] * [QuickbookSourceStylesheetProject Quickbook source stylesheet] * [SvgIconsSetProject SVG icons set project] * [SyntaxHighlightingProject Syntax-highlighting project] * [BoostTracSyntaxColoring Trac Syntax-coloring] * [DebuggerVisualizers Debugger visualizers] * [BrowserTestingChart Browser-testing chart] * [LibrariesLogos Logo playground] ---- [[Image(ImprovingBoostDocsSubprojects:google_at_boost.png,nolink)]] === Objective === To tune the Google Search box that appears in [http://beta.boost.org/development/doc/doc_test/doc/html/index.html the header of HTML docs]. Our idea is to use a [http://google.com/coop/docs/cse/cref.html Linked CSE Custom Google Search], an XML-based approach, to specify the generated search page. This will allow us to use a per-library search page that will also serve as an index of the lib docs. Google lets us make refinements: a very neat technology to change your results by combining your search terms with tags. === Status === All the machinery is currently working, but the refinements on Google's part misbehave on some computers. We need to investigate the linked CSE technology and came up with a tested XML definition for our libs. === Help wanted === If you are interested, please send a mail to the [https://lists.sourceforge.net/lists/listinfo/boost-docs boost-docs list] telling us that you want to help. [[Image(CommonImages:help_wanted.png,nolink)]] ---- * [ImprovingBoostDocs Improving Boost Docs] * [ImprovingBoostDocs About this project] * [BoostDocsRepository Boost docs repository] * [UnifiedLookAndFeelProject Unified look and feel project] * [HelpingBoostAuthors Helping Boost authors] * [GlueDocsProject Glue docs project] * [StandardCppLibraryDocumentation Standard C++ Library docs] * [DocumentationBestPractices Documentation best practices] * [DocumentationTools Documentation tools] * [ImprovingBoostDocsSubprojects Subprojects] * [BoostDocTest Boost.DocTest ] * [BoostHtmlStylesheet Boost HTML stylesheet] * [BoostKateSupport Boost Kate support] * [BoostPdfStylesheet Boost PDF stylesheet] * [BoostSpecificWikiMacros Boost specific WikiMacros] * [BoostTracStylesheet Boost Trac stylesheet] * [BoostscriptProject Boostscript] * '''[GoogleSearchBoxProject Google Search Box project]''' * [HtmlToDockbookProject HTML to docbook] * [QuickbookWikiProcessor Quickbook WikiProcessor] * [QuickbookSourceStylesheetProject Quickbook source stylesheet] * [SvgIconsSetProject SVG icons set project] * [SyntaxHighlightingProject Syntax-highlighting project] * [BoostTracSyntaxColoring Trac Syntax-coloring] * [DebuggerVisualizers Debugger visualizers] * [BrowserTestingChart Browser-testing chart] * [LibrariesLogos Logo playground]